Key Factors to Consider When Renting

Alright, so you've got your neighborhoods and housing types in mind. Now, let's talk about the important factors to consider when searching for houses and apartments for rent in Jonesboro, AR to make sure you find the perfect fit for you!

Budget: This is the big one, guys! Determine how much you can realistically afford to spend on rent each month. Remember to factor in other expenses, such as utilities, renter's insurance, and potential pet fees. Make a detailed budget and stick to it. The cost of living in Jonesboro is generally quite affordable, but rent prices can vary depending on location, size, and amenities. It's always a good idea to have some wiggle room in your budget for unexpected expenses.

Location: As we talked about, location is everything! Consider your commute to work or school, proximity to shopping and entertainment, and the overall safety of the neighborhood. Think about what's important to you in your daily life and choose a location that fits those needs. Walkability, access to public transportation, and proximity to parks and green spaces are all important factors. Visiting the neighborhood at different times of the day can give you a better sense of its atmosphere.

Size and Amenities: How much space do you need? Consider the number of bedrooms and bathrooms, as well as the overall square footage. What amenities are important to you? Do you need a swimming pool, a fitness center, or in-unit laundry? Make a list of your must-haves and your nice-to-haves. The availability of amenities can significantly impact your quality of life. Think about what will make your living experience comfortable and convenient.

Lease Terms and Conditions: Read the lease agreement carefully before signing. Understand the terms and conditions, including the length of the lease, the security deposit, pet policies, and any other fees or restrictions. Make sure you understand your rights and responsibilities as a tenant. The lease is a legally binding document, so it's crucial to understand its terms. Don't hesitate to ask questions if anything is unclear.

Pet Policy: If you have a furry friend, make sure the rental property allows pets and what the pet policies are. There are some houses and apartments for rent in Jonesboro, AR that are very accommodating, but some restrict pets, so it's important to check before committing. Some properties may have breed restrictions or require additional fees. Consider the pet policies of the property carefully before signing a lease if you plan on having a pet.
